We are super stoked to work with Rory and the team! Rory knew exactly what he wanted, and we were excited to make it happen! I think I can speak for everyone, we are excited to see what he does with this thing! I did want to answer a question I keep seeing in the comments. "If you double up a 20' or even triple a 30" rope, then you are within 10' of the dead rig". This is true, however, the doubled up rope is basically now two separate ropes and the recovery vehicle now no longer has the mass to stretch 'both' ropes. You will lose the benefit of the full stretch, making the recovery more violent, like using a strap or chain. If you want a cushy recovery and drastically reduce the chance of breaking recovery points, the 10' is going to be perfect.

Been using and splicing original manufacturer of Samson double braided rope since 1970's. Used by Coast Guard as tow ropes (my branch of Service) and morring lines on U.S. Goverment (as a deep sea merchant sailor I have literally dragged 10 inch diameter 600 foot 12 foot eyes each end across the decks of ships with the help of 10 other people 30 lbs per foot I'm told) ships. I have the fids for splicing 1/4" thru 1" double braid. Expanding you line of marketable products; kool. I know you are using those 10 ft ropes from a different manufacture. The time consuming part of making tow ropes is the splicing of the eyes. Large the diameter the longer it takes. My 2¢
